About this course
Participants prepare Moroccan dishes in a family-style kitchen, working together while focusing on one chosen recipe. They can also assist with other dishes and observe how the wider meal comes together. The menu may include Harira soup, tagine, Zaalouk, Moroccan salad, Ma’Quda, couscous and Baghrir, although it is subject to change. The class introduces the ingredients, flavours and culinary traditions associated with Moroccan cooking, including the use of vegetables, legumes, spices and fruit. Preparation is followed by a shared meal with the class team.

Before you go
- The menu is subject to change and includes lamb, alongside vegetarian and vegan dishes.
- Listed allergens include celery, eggs, gluten (wheat), milk, sulphites and tree nuts (almonds).
- Learners with dietary requirements should notify the team in advance, but ingredients will not be substituted. Participants should only attend if the menu suits their dietary needs.
